 | The Arris modems aren't approved for use on the RCN network. Check out the link below for what modems you can use with RCN. A DOCSIS 2 should help get your cousin out b/c it allows for higher speeds to the modem. Keep in mind though, if the area is oversold, there's not much you can do on his end. It would be up to RCN to increase the bandwidth available to the apartment complex.
